M Moore, P Bramrner You're Satel- Girls' Leagues big suc- cess ot the year was the Chinese Cate at the Car- nival, the money earned was donated to the War Relief. Blossom Day was held this year on March twen- ty-third. All the girls wore their spring dresses and in the afternoon enjoyed a fashion show. Following Day was Sadie Hawkins' dressed as Little Abner or soon alter Blossom Day with everyone Daisy Mae. Every senior girl will long remember May ll as the day when they took over the teachers' Jobs for a halt a day. An election had been held for those girls who wanted to teach cer- tain classes, and they enjoyed being on the opposite side of the teaching desks. The river dam was the spot chosen for the last big Girls' League event of the year, their annual picnic.
